Irritations Sharpen Character In Relationships

by Hazel Straub

Have you ever become so irritated with a certain person that you were obsessed on their flaws? The ways they acted caused you to react in frustration and their thorns hurt. Then God began to show you, the same things were operating in your life. Your intolerance stemmed from the same immaturity lurking in your own life. This person came to sharpen you, like a knife blade, so you could be honed for the Master’s use. Rather than complaining, rejoice! This person is the tool used to make you more mature.

In the same way that iron sharpens iron, a person sharpens the character of his friend. (Proverbs 27:17 VOICE)
